Latest Patents

One of his latest patents is a method and system for creating an indoor environment map. This method involves acquiring encoded position information by detecting the revolutions of wheels on a mobile unit. It predicts the position of the mobile unit based on this information and measures the distance to surrounding objects using a distance measuring sensor. The process includes correcting the predicted position of the mobile unit to create an accurate indoor environment map.

Another notable patent is the method and apparatus for motion estimation using an adaptive search pattern for video sequence compression. This method determines an initial search pattern in a video frame and searches for a location of minimum block distortion measure (BDM). It utilizes both horizontal and vertical search patterns to designate motion vectors, enhancing the efficiency of video compression.
